Output ec3a2b86fc4fbe48b79861bc3c5bd85deecf9f024929f8e4bbeaa7c450cbbd2e:0

value
222600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ffcda805453f2ed6c9a7ae519cdd3c49b613c78 OP_EQUAL
address
38yxDGZ4quQ5M4mUkReTKGJJUQVzeYWAsJ
transaction
ec3a2b86fc4fbe48b79861bc3c5bd85deecf9f024929f8e4bbeaa7c450cbbd2e
confirmations
337674
spent
true